Details of IFSC Code for Axis Bank, Yavatmal, Yavatmal
The table below shows the main details of the IFSC Code UTIB0000488 for the Axis Bank branch in Yavatmal, which falls under the Yavatmal district in Maharashtra.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Axis Bank |
| IFSC Code | UTIB0000488 |
| Branch | Yavatmal |
| City | Yavatmal |
| District | Yavatmal |
| State | Maharashtra |
| Address | Nagar Parishad Commercial Complex Ground Floor, Azad Maidan Road,,Maharashtra,445001 |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, along with Axis Bank located in Yavatmal, Yavatmal, Maharashtra, are given a unique IFSC like UTIB0000488 to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It clearly tells which bank branch it is in Yavatmal.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It prevents any kind of confusion between different branches of the same bank in places like Yavatmal and Yavatmal.
- It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It helps the s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.
It helps ensure that any money sent to Axis Bank in Yavatmal goes to the correct branch. This is important because Axis Bank has thousands of branches in Maharashtra and all over India, and the IFSC Code prevents payments from going to the wrong place.
Format of the IFSC Code UTIB0000488
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Axis Bank, has an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Axis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
- 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Yavatmal in Yavatmal.
For example, the IFSC Code UTIB0000488 of Axis Bank for the Yavatmal bran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Yavatmal and Maharashtra correctly.

How to Use IFSC Code UTIB0000488 for Online Transfers?
If you have the IFSC Code UTIB0000488 for the Yavatmal branch of Axis Bank in Yavatmal, you can easily go ahead with f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add beneficiary details including the name, account number, and IFSC Code UTIB0000488. Transfers are processed in batches. Suitable for person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for high-value payments above 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. Asks for the recipient's account details and Axis Bank IFSC Code UTIB0000488.
Whatever method you choose, the accuracy of the IFSC Code is important and needed. In case there is any mistake in entering the IFSC Code for Axis Bank Yavatmal in Yavatmal, it may result in delayed or failed transactions.
